About Annika Suttie

Annika Suttie is a scholar working on Agronomy and Crop Science,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ology, having authored 12 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Influenza Virus Research Studies (10 papers), Animal Disease Management and Epidemiology (9 papers) and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Neurology (631 citations), Agronomy and Crop Science (267 citations) and Nutrition and Dietetics (402 citations). Annika Suttie has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, Cambodia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Robert Will, I. McConnell, Jayne C. Hope, H. Fraser, Linda McCardle, Christopher J. Bostock, M. E. Bruce, D. Drummond, A. Chree and James W. Ironside.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, PLoS ONE and Emerging infectious diseases.
